Here they are (officially released)

Nr 842 Polikarpov I-15 Spanish Republican 205
Nr 843 Polikarpov I-15 Spanish Republican 125
Nr 844 Polikarpov I-15 Spanish red-yellow roundels.


I wanted also to make a Spanish nationalist version with black roundels but could not find any information on where to put the roundels on the wings. On top of the white wing tips or not. Any hint?

Other recolors (mostly Russian) would require streamline caps over the wheels. So that won't be for today.

Dear Bruno and All:

As I mentioned before I am a recuperating 1/144 pl@$t1( addict, interested in non that conventional conflicts, so I had to resort to scratch building many times, with limited results, both in quality and numerical. For the Spanish Civil War I had only two models a Chirri and a Chato. But thanks to Bruno now I have a plethora of topics to chose from that conflict, and I just have to print the to 69%.
I am about to relapse, but only in the scale.
